Part M Aviation Ireland is an aircraft maintenance management company providing services to leasing companies, airlines and private owners. Established in 2010 and based in Shannon Co Clare, Part M’s primary function is as a Continuing Airworthiness Management Organisation (CAMO). As part of exciting expansion plans Part M are recruiting for the following position.

AIRCRAFT PLANNING ENGINEER’s

*Limited positions available in Dublin also.  

Primary Tasks:

  • Prepare Aircraft Maintenance Programmes and submit to the relevant Authority for approval.

  • Coordinate scheduled maintenance, the application of airworthiness directives, the replacement of service life limited parts, and component inspection to ensure the work is carried out properly.

  • Prepare current status of Engine/Airframe/Component Life Limitations in accordance with the approved maintenance data.

  • Prepare the current status of Engine/Airframe/Appliance Service Bulletins / Airworthiness Directives as required by the approved maintenance programme.

  • Ensure that Maintenance Instructions are amended correctly and to the latest issue.  

  • Update of appropriate computerised maintenance systems.

  • Day to day running of the maintenance management including preparing reliability programme reports as required.
